We're building something different at Haya, modest activewear for women who move with intention. We've grown fast, and now we need someone to build the foundation that takes us to the next level.
You'll own everything from supplier to doorstep, and lead our NPD pipeline so we're planning product 12 months ahead, not reacting.
- End-to-end supplier management — reorders, POs, invoices, freight, 3PL coordination
- Demand planning around launches and marketing moments
- New product development timelines, from concept through to delivery
- Building the systems and processes that let us scale without chaos
3–6 years in supply chain, ops, or NPD at a DTC or e-commerce brand (apparel/activewear preferred)
Bonus: you connect with our mission as a brand built for Muslim women.
